>>> Subject: [dpdk-dev] [PATCH] net/ixgbe: fix vlan insert parameter type
>>> and its use
>>>
>>> The final parameter to rte_pmd_ixgbe_set_vf_vlan_insert is uint8_t and
>>> treated as a binary flag when it needs to be a uint16_t and treated as
>>> a VLAN id. The data sheet (sect 8.2.3.27.13) describes the right most
>>> 16 bits as the VLAN id that is to be inserted; the
>>> 16.11 code is accepting only a 1 or 0 thus effectively only allowing
>>> the VLAN id 1 to be inserted (0 disables the insertion setting).
>>>
>>> This patch changes the final parm name to represent the data that is
>>> being accepted (vlan_id), changes the type to permit all valid VLAN
>>> ids, and validates the parameter based on the range of 0 to 4095.
>>> Corresponding changes to prototype and documentation in the .h file.
>>>
>>> Fixes: 49e248223e9f71 ("net/ixgbe: add API for VF management")

>> I believe this patch is a good idea of an enhancement. But you cannot
>> leverage the existing code like this.
>> The register IXGBE_VMVIR is only for enable/disable. We cannot write the
>> VLAN ID into it.
>> If you want to merge the 2 things, enabling/disabling and setting VLAN ID
>> together. I think we need a totally new implementation. So NACK.
>
> Reading the 82599 data sheet (sect 8.2.3.27.13), the change from Scott is correct.
> The NACK is not correct.
>
> However changing the API means that where it is called needs to be changed too.
> It is called at present from app/testpmd/cmdline.c line 4731.
